This is more of a Repair for the lost Original Shelves that came with a Double Dorm sized Fridge I use at camp. But since I did the work myself, I suppose we can call it a Mod. Anyhow, I have a small fridge that I use outside the camper instead of having to deal with melting Ice in coolers, and having my food get soggy. (not nice... ) I call it Double Dorm size, as it it about twice the size of the Dorm Fridges that are Cubical in nature. For those who have a pop up with a Fridge built in, that's the cubical Dorm sized type of fridge I'm talking about. Anyhow, (again) my double dorm fridge came with no shelves when I got it. I had added a thin plywood "shelf" over the open drawer some time ago, but I always thought something better could be done. You'll see this in the first pic, and you'll also notice that it's gotten rather nasty over the years of use and storage. Again... not good. So... along come some wire shelves like what you can buy for Closet Organization at home. I don't remember where I got these from, but I knew immediately how I could use them to my advantage. With a little bit of cutting and trimming to fit, I've made a heck of a nice transformation to that outside fridge. BEFORE: AFTER:Heck of a difference, huh? Note also, I decided that the drawer proved to be a waste of space. We don't use that while at camp anyway, so why leave it in there? (well, we used it.. but it wasn't an Efficient use of the space.)
